On July 15, Kraken Pro announced a new API Partner Program aimed at developers who build third-party algorithmic client desks. The program introduces specialized integrations and sets out specific holding requirements and partner tier parameters for participants.

What the program offers

The initiative targets developers working on algorithmic trading systems that connect to Kraken Pro's exchange infrastructure. By defining partner tiers and holding requirements, the program gives those builders a clearer framework for creating and maintaining their integrations. Kraken Pro says the move is meant to support a growing ecosystem of automated trading tools.

Holding requirements and tier parameters

Under the new program, Kraken Pro has specified minimum holding requirements that partners must meet to qualify for different service tiers. The exact figures were not disclosed in the announcement, but the tier structure is designed to match the level of support and access each partner receives. Developers can now review the updated API documentation to see how their projects fit into the new categories.

For teams running algorithmic trading desks, the program offers a more formal path to integrate with Kraken Pro. Instead of relying on generic API access, partners can now work under defined terms that may include priority support or early access to new features. The move also signals Kraken Pro's intent to deepen its relationship with the professional trading community.

The program is live as of the announcement. Kraken Pro has not disclosed how many partners have already signed up or whether there is a cap on participants. Developers interested in the new specifications can find them on the Kraken Pro developer portal.
